Hexarelin is a synthetic hexapeptide agonist of the growth hormone secretagogue receptor (GHS-R).1,2 It selectively binds to GHS-R over CD36 (IC50s = 15.9 and 2,080 nM, respectively).1 Hexarelin (300 µg/kg, s.c.) increases plasma growth hormone levels in neonatal rats.2 It also improves left ventricular function and reduces fibrosis in a mouse model of myocardial ischemia induced by transient ligation of the left descending coronary artery (LAD) when administered at a dose of 0.3 mg/kg per day.3
